Raleigh
October 7th, 2008 | Raleigh

Raleigh blends the excitement and opportunities of a big city with the small town, southern feeling and affordability. Tour the historic State Capitol building or see all the exhibits at the North Carolina Museum of Art. Visit the North Carolina Fairgrounds and enjoy the festivals and markets. With seven universities, including North Carolina State and Duke University, there are many educational avenues to choose from. Read More
Charlotte
October 7th, 2008 | Charlotte

A unique Southern ambiance and an abundance of attractions, makes Charlotte a great place to live! Enjoy a relaxing evening of music and culture at the Charlotte Symphony or spend the day with the kids or grandkids at Carowinds enjoying 112-acres of rides, shows and a water park. Biltmore Estates is just a short drive away in Asheville. Charlotte is the nation’s second largest financial center and considered to be the Gateway to the South.
